Gatte ka Pulav IS A DELICIOUS AND HEALTHY RICE DISH WHICH IS PERFECT FOR A SIDE OR AS A MAIN DISH!
Rajasthani food is known for its rich flavors using local ingredients. Gatte ka Pulav is a delicious medley of Gatta (chickpea flour dumplings) and rice. This Indian pulao is cooked on special occasions and savored by people of all ages.
What makes this Rice Pilaf with Chickpea flour dumplings so special?
Pulav, in general, is a rice dish prepared using vegetables or meat, but in this recipe, Gattes replace the vegetables or meat. Tossed with mildly spiced Gattas, it is the ideal main course option for parties or for weeknights. It can be relished as it is or can be served with yogurt or dal.
Gatte Ka Pulav / Rice Pilaf with Chickpea flour dumplings recipe:
Serves 4-5
Here’s what we need:
- Onions – Cubed – 2 cups
- Garlic – Minced – 1tbsp
- Ginger – Minced – 1tbsp
- Green chilies – 4
For Gatta
- Chickpea flour / Besan – 1 cup
- Carom seeds – 1/2 tsp
- Red chili powder – 1/2 tsp
- Turmeric – 1/2 tsp
- Oil – 3 tbsp
- Water – less than 1/4 cup + water in a heavy-bottomed pot for boiling gatte.
For rice
- Oil – 1 tsp
- Cardamom – 3
- Peppercorns – whole – 10-12
- Curry leaves – 1 stem
- Cashews – 5-10 (optional)
- Salt – to taste
- Cooked basmati rice – 3 cups
Here is how we do it:
- First, make a coarse paste of the 4 ingredients in a chopper or food processor and keep it aside.
- Now, place the water in the heavy-bottomed pan on low-medium heat and bring it to a simmer.
- Next, place all the ingredients in a bowl for gatte.
- Then, add water little by little and make it into a smooth paste.
- After that, roll it into sausages.
- By this time, the water will be simmering or wait till it gets to simmer.
- Now, put all the sausages in the water and let them cook for around 8-10 minutes until you see that the sausages are pale yellow in color and have little bubbles formed.
- Next, take them out of the water and place them in a plate and let them cool down for 5 minutes.
- Once they are slightly cool, cut them into discs about 1/2 inch thick and keep them aside.
- Next, we are going to make the rice. Place a pan on low – medium heat and put 1 tsp oil in it.
- After that, shallow fry the gatte pieces for 2-3 minutes on each side until they are sizzling and golden on each side.
- Later, add cardamom, peppercorn, curry leaves, and cashews, mix everything and fry for another couple of minutes.
- Next, add the coarse mix, salt and fry it for 4-5 minutes until the onions are translucent.
- Finally, add the cooked rice, toss everything gently and serve hot!
